Galaxy S23The "try Gemini" is a Google thing - complain to them. I never get it because I have turned off all notifications from Google services. Everyone knew AI was coming to phones - all phones. All Android phones from any brand will have Gemini in some form or another, because Android is Google. Other specific AI features would depend on which brand phone you have and which AI engine is being used - but on an Android phone, you can bet it won't be from a Google competitor. So, if you actually want a phone with less AI features that you don't have to go in and disable everything, by an A series phone if you want to stick with Samsung, or a low end model of another brand. The advanced AI features are only available on anything other than the A series.
